Seaford, Delaware - Seaford is a city located along the Nanticoke River in Sussex County, Delaware. The population was 6,699 at the 2000 census.

Seaford High School - Seaford High School (often abbreviated SHS and sometimes referred to as Seaford Senior High School) is a public high school in Seaford, a community in Sussex County, Delaware.

Seaford School District - Seaford School District is a public school district situated in Sussex County in southern Delaware. The district encompasses a six-mile radius from the center of Seaford and serves more than 3,400 students residing within the towns of Seaford and Blades and their outlying neighborhoods.

William H.H. Ross - William Henry Harrison Ross (June 2, 1814 – June 30, 1877) was an American farmer and politician from Seaford, in Sussex County, Delaware. He was a member of the Democratic Party who served as Governor of Delaware.
